0
\$\begingroup\$

I have a WROOM WIFI module ..

what are the available SPI pins taken from this IC for communicating?

DATASHEET

enter image description here

\$\endgroup\$
1
  • \$\begingroup\$ what are the diffrent between HSPI,VSPI? \$\endgroup\$
    – Shavan We
    Jun 28, 2019 at 6:37

1 Answer 1

1
\$\begingroup\$

According to https://docs.espressif.com/projects/esp-idf/en/latest/api-reference/peripherals/spi_master.html:

The ESP32 has four SPI peripheral devices, called SPI0, SPI1, HSPI and VSPI. SPI0 is entirely dedicated to the flash cache the ESP32 uses to map the SPI flash device it is connected to into memory. SPI1 is connected to the same hardware lines as SPI0 and is used to write to the flash chip. HSPI and VSPI are free to use. SPI1, HSPI and VSPI all have three chip select lines, allowing them to drive up to three SPI devices each as a master.

enter image description here

\$\endgroup\$

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ge that you have read and understand our privacy policy and code of conduct.

Not the answer you're looking for? Browse other questions tagged or ask your own question.